Continuing drilling although pumping drilling fluid is a single possibility, though continued drilling whilst pumping water is much less highly-priced and more often made use of. In some cases the cuttings from ongoing drilling will aid in reducing leaks or quit losses completely. A 3rd choice would be to cement the zone where by the losses come about, also to drill throughout the cement and carry on drilling the perfectly. This third option is fairly often one of the most cost effective if critical losses happen, as lost circulation in some cases can't be controlled with other methods.[4]
